Kier Group in the UK is seeking a Section Engineer to join the Southern Water Lot 1 (Clean) and Lot 2 (Waste Water) teams, based at Falmer, Chatham, Chichester. You will support design compliance, safety, schedule and budget across AMP8 and beyond, from Needs Definition to Commissioning and Handover.
You will manage site engineers, produce short-term programmes, review 'as-built' drawings, and oversee safety documentation.

We're looking for a Section Engineer to join our team and play a vital role in delivering the Early Contractor Involvement Contract and Main Works Contract across more than 40 Non-Infrastructure schemes. You'll be supporting projects from the earliest Needs Definition stage right through to Commissioning and Handover, working across the Southern Water territory for AMP 8 (2025-2030) plus a 2-year extension.
